Overview[]
The monks attempt to fix a weasel infestation at the Temple.
Plot[]
The episode starts out at the temple; Omi and Ping Pong are playing a game of Shen Gong Wu Badminton. Despite his attempts, Ping Pong and his Vest of Kimiku, equipped with the Golden Peach is unable to defeat Omi. Out of nowhere, Omi's birdie is taken by a weasel. Clay attempts to rangle the weasel, only to rangle Ping Pong. A horde of weasels surround Omi, who subsequently falls down a pit. To his dismay, the pit is filled with weasels. Surrounded by the weasels, Omi flushes them out with his Orb. As the monks arrive to aid Omi, they wonder where the weasels ran off to as well as where they came from. Meanwhile, in a forrest, Tiny Sim uses the Prism of Genesis to attempt to bring his drawings to life, only to end up with flawed weasels. Angered by the fact that the Prism only creates weasels, Sim throws his book to the horde of weasels around him. He subsequently wonders why only weasels are being created, stating if the Shen Gong Wu worked correctly, he would be able to create a cat, to scare away all the weasels.

Did you know[]
- Ping Pong is the second person to do Raimundo's chores after Vlad from the previous series.
- Clay said an episode title of the previous series.
- This is the second episode that Jack begs the monks after The Deep Freeze.
- When Jack is feeling down while sitting on his knees references The Return of Master Monk Guan when Raimundo sat on his knees when he is feeling down. Plus, when Jack says that he will build a personal Me-Bot for Omi, Raimundo, Kimiko, Clay, Ping Pong and Dojo as a thank-you gift references the U-Bots from the previous series.
- Jack teams up alongside Omi, Raimundo, Kimiko, Clay and Ping Pong during this episode.
